+/* Replace the uses, reached by the definition of invariant INV, by REG.
+
+   IN_GROUP is nonzero if this is part of a group of changes that must be
+   performed as a group.  In that case, the changes will be stored.  The
+   function `apply_change_group' will validate and apply the changes.  */
+
+static int
+replace_uses (struct invariant *inv, rtx reg, bool in_group)
+{
+  /* Replace the uses we know to be dominated.  It saves work for copy
+     propagation, and also it is necessary so that dependent invariants
+     are computed right.  */
+  if (inv->def)
+    {
+      struct use *use;
+      for (use = inv->def->uses; use; use = use->next)
+	validate_change (use->insn, use->pos, reg, true);
+
+      /* If we aren't part of a larger group, apply the changes now.  */
+      if (!in_group)
+	return apply_change_group ();
+    }
+
+  return 1;
+}
